2017-02-05 7 views
0

В можно указать lineCap style для контуров линии.Fabric.js указать стиль LineCap

т.д .:

var c=document.getElementById("myCanvas"); 
var ctx=c.getContext("2d"); 
ctx.beginPath(); 
ctx.lineCap="round"; // <-- here lineCap is specified 
ctx.moveTo(20,20); 
ctx.lineTo(200,20); 

Возможные варианты: butt (Default), round, square.

Мой вопрос:
Как указать lineCap стиль при создании Line с fabric.js?

var line = new fabric.Line(
    [0, 100, 200, 100], 
    { 
     strokeWidth: 5 
     // I presume some option should be specified here, but how is it should be called? 
    } 
); 

ответ

1

Я нашел ответ

отправляю это здесь, так как это не очевидно из документации fabric.js:

var line = new fabric.Line(
    [0, 100, 200, 100], 
    { 
     strokeWidth: 5, 
     strokeLineCap: "round" // <-- this makes 'round' line ends style 
    } 
);